Skip to content

[ACL] Fix acl match ip_type_non_ipv4 and ip_type_non_ipv6.#2842

Merged
prsunny merged 4 commits intosonic-net:masterfrom
LGH-12:fix_acl_iptype
Oct 24, 2023
Merged

[ACL] Fix acl match ip_type_non_ipv4 and ip_type_non_ipv6.#2842
prsunny merged 4 commits intosonic-net:masterfrom
LGH-12:fix_acl_iptype

Conversation

@LGH-12
Copy link
Copy Markdown
Contributor

@LGH-12 LGH-12 commented Jul 3, 2023

Fix acl match ip_type_non_ipv4 and ip_type_non_ipv6.
Signed-off-by: LTeng liuteng@asterfusion.com
What I did
Change the value of IP_TYPE_NON_IPv4 and IP_TYPE_NON_IPv6 to uppercase
Why I did it
As attr_value is converted to uppercase by "to_upper()" in AclRule::processIpType, processIpType will return false when processing non_ipv4 and non_ipv6.
How I verified it
Added pytest.
Details if related

Signed-off-by: LTeng <liuteng@asterfusion.com>
@LGH-12 LGH-12 requested a review from prsunny as a code owner July 3, 2023 10:00
@prsunny prsunny requested a review from bingwang-ms July 5, 2023 21:34
@prsunny prsunny merged commit a9867e6 into sonic-net:master Oct 24, 2023
StormLiangMS pushed a commit that referenced this pull request Nov 2, 2023
*Fix acl match ip_type_non_ipv4 and ip_type_non_ipv6.
@LGH-12 LGH-12 deleted the fix_acl_iptype branch November 20, 2023 09:20
mssonicbld pushed a commit to mssonicbld/sonic-swss that referenced this pull request Jan 25, 2024
*Fix acl match ip_type_non_ipv4 and ip_type_non_ipv6.
@mssonicbld
Copy link
Copy Markdown
Collaborator

Cherry-pick PR to 202205: #3026

@mssonicbld
Copy link
Copy Markdown
Collaborator

@LGH-12 cherry pick PR didn't pass PR checker. Please check!!!
#3026

1 similar comment
@mssonicbld
Copy link
Copy Markdown
Collaborator

@LGH-12 cherry pick PR didn't pass PR checker. Please check!!!
#3026

@LGH-12
Copy link
Copy Markdown
Contributor Author

LGH-12 commented Jan 30, 2024

@LGH-12 cherry pick PR didn't pass PR checker. Please check!!!#3026

Hi @mssonicbld . I'm not sure how it happened. I found the same error in other PR (eg. last commit (https://github.com/sonic-net/sonic-swss/runs/20684050068) in #3006). It looks like a known issue according to the comments of that PR.

@mssonicbld
Copy link
Copy Markdown
Collaborator

@LGH-12 cherry pick PR didn't pass PR checker. Please check!!!
#3026

4 similar comments
@mssonicbld
Copy link
Copy Markdown
Collaborator

@LGH-12 cherry pick PR didn't pass PR checker. Please check!!!
#3026

@mssonicbld
Copy link
Copy Markdown
Collaborator

@LGH-12 cherry pick PR didn't pass PR checker. Please check!!!
#3026

@mssonicbld
Copy link
Copy Markdown
Collaborator

@LGH-12 cherry pick PR didn't pass PR checker. Please check!!!
#3026

@mssonicbld
Copy link
Copy Markdown
Collaborator

@LGH-12 cherry pick PR didn't pass PR checker. Please check!!!
#3026

mssonicbld pushed a commit that referenced this pull request Mar 4, 2024
*Fix acl match ip_type_non_ipv4 and ip_type_non_ipv6.
tjchadaga added a commit to tjchadaga/sonic-swss that referenced this pull request Nov 12, 2024
Janetxxx pushed a commit to Janetxxx/sonic-swss that referenced this pull request Nov 10, 2025
*Fix acl match ip_type_non_ipv4 and ip_type_non_ipv6.
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Projects

None yet

Development

Successfully merging this pull request may close these issues.

6 participants